Over its history, the composition of Earth’s atmosphere has varied, at times quite dramatically and with consequences for life on the planet. However, since the age of humans Earth's atmospheric composition has changed in unprecedented ways. This course discusses the chemistry of atmospheric processes and how human activity in altering the composition of the atmosphere drives chemical reactions that have consequences on human and ecosystem health. Chemical principles are applied towards understanding the chemistry of acid rain, smog, and stratospheric ozone depletion. The significance of chemical research in revealing molecular-level details of atmospheric chemical transformations and helping inform regulations such as the Clean Air Act in the US and the Montreal Protocol will be discussed through primary and secondary literature. The course culminates with a final project where the class explores the intersection of air quality and environmental justice.
